OpenTelemetry - java Instrumentation
This release targets the OpenTelemetry SDK 1.17.0.
Note that all artifacts other than io.opentelemetry.javaagent:opentelemetry-javaagent have the -alpha suffix attached to their version number, reflecting that they are still alpha quality and will continue to have breaking changes. Please see the VERSIONING.md for more details.
This release of the opentelemetry-instrumentation-api represents a release candidate for this artifact, and we are expecting this artifact to be declared stable in the next month or two.
Migration notes
- The
@WithSpanand@SpanAttributeannotations has been moved from theio.opentelemetry:opentelemetry-extension-annotationsartifact to theio.opentelemetry.instrumentation:opentelemetry-instrumentation-annotationsin order to live and evolve alongside the instrumentation itself. The instrumentation will continue to support the old artifact for backwards compatibility, but new annotation-based features will only be built out and supported with the new annotation artifact. 📈 Enhancements
- Move buffer pool metrics out of experimental (#6370)
- Add code attributes to several instrumentations (#6365)
- Add http.client|server.request|response.size metrics (#6376)
- Add Kafka instrumentation to the Spring Boot starter (#6371)
- Extract HTTP request & response content length from headers (#6415)
- Support DataDirect and Tibco Jdbc URLs (#6420)
- Set http.route in spring-autoconfigure webmvc instrumentation (#6414)
- Grizzly: capture all matching request & response headers (#6463)
- Capture messaging header value as span attribute (#6454)
- Add JDBC-specific sanitizer property (#6472)
🛠️ Bug fixes
- Fix duplicate spans for Quarkus gRPC server (#6356)
- Update Kafka library instrumentation to support version 3.0.0 and later (#6457)
- Mongodb: avoid duplicate tracing (#6465)
- Fix netty instrumentation NoSuchElementException (#6469)
